On 08/24/2011 11:59 AM, Takashi Iwai wrote:
> At Wed, 24 Aug 2011 07:53:00 +0200,
> Takashi Iwai wrote:
>>> In Rec screen of Alsamixer all three mic volume and boost controls are present.
>>> Autosensing of Dock Mic works, and so do its controls. Internal mic works too, but
>>> autosensing of Ext mic does not.
>> Does ext-mic pin (0x18) jack-sense work with hda-emu at all?
>> When this pin is selected, the recording is done via another ADC
>> (0x15) instead of the one for int-mic and dock-mic (0x14).
>> Try to reopen the recording stream when you plug the ext-mic.
>> It might be a bug in the dynamic ADC-switching of the running stream.
> The patch below should fix the ADC-switching behavior.
Thank you so much! Recording side works also great now.
The only remaining issue seems to be that the Auto-Mute Mode control
has no effeect on speaker muting. It is always muted.
The speaker mute button on the keyboard also mutes the speaker, and the volume buttons unmute it.
The Beep volume also works, but Beep mute only affects the treble content of the beep.

And then the most important part: in proc file, both Dock connectors are described as black,
and the Dock Mic location states "at sep Left", while it should be "sep Rear" I believe.
